Mine detail: Texas Mine Group

Previously called 'Kentucky BellBoston Belle'

<< Back to the map

Location

Lat / long: 31.94457, -109.13285

Resource(M)

Primary: Copper, Lead, Silver, Tungsten
Gangue: Epidote, Garnet, Tremolite
Orebody form: BANDS
Discovery year: 1880

Production

Operation type: Unknown
Deposit type: Contact Metamorphic
Production size: Small
Development status: Past Producer

Geology

Host rock:Naco Group Limestone
Host type:Limestone
Associated type:Quartz Monzonite
Structure:Near Intersection Of Two Faults, One N55w, Dip 86ne, One E-W, Dip 58n, Porphyry Intrusion Trends Nw
Alteration processes:Pyrometamorphosed Limestone
